Part 2: Smooth rollouts: A step-by-step guide to implementing Salesforce FSC

Gaurav , Co-founder & Chief CRM Architect

August 10, 2024

Successfully implementing Salesforce Financial Services Cloud (FSC) requires a structured approach across licensing, architecture, data migration, and deployment. Following a systematic engineering methodology ensures operational continuity, minimizes system downtime, and speeds up time-to-value across your organization.

Budget considerations and licensing edition strategy

Choosing the right licensing tier depends on mapping technical needs against business growth. While Professional Edition supports baseline functional needs, Enterprise or Unlimited Editions provide the advanced custom Apex capabilities, complex API integration bandwidth, and scale required for larger financial institutions.

Evaluating required features early prevents costly post-deployment upgrades. Organizations should account for future data volumes, required third-party integrations, and automated compliance tools when selecting their core Salesforce FSC tier.

Pre-installation and initial data preparation

Before installing managed packages, administrative prerequisites must be completed within Setup. Enable key operational settings—such as "Contacts to Multiple Accounts"—and clone standard user profiles to build tailored roles for advisors, personal bankers, and relationship managers.

Rigorous data preparation prevents downstream schema errors. Engineering teams must map legacy fields to native FSC objects, perform strict data cleansing, and run validation scripts before pushing initial historical records into the platform.

Migration planning, testing, and deployment execution

A phased data migration strategy mitigates risk when transitioning from legacy infrastructure. Teams should extract raw datasets, transform fields to align with the FSC target schema, and utilize bulk loading tools like Salesforce Data Loader for automated staging.

Comprehensive Quality Assurance (QA) requires three primary testing phases:

Unit testing

Validates individual components, custom Apex logic, and field mappings.

System integration testing

Ensures seamless, bidirectional data flows between FSC, core banking engines, and ERP middleware.

User acceptance testing (UAT)

Involves end-users testing real-world scenarios to confirm functional readiness.

Deployments should start with a controlled pilot group to resolve configuration bugs early before executing a full enterprise rollout accompanied by comprehensive user enablement.

Implementation tasks and essential deployment tools

Package execution requires installing the primary FSC managed package followed by optional unmanaged extensions for specific features like referral tracking or custom dashboards. Post-installation steps include configuring Lightning navigation, setting up record page layouts, and mapping picklist values for lead and opportunity stages.

To streamline ongoing administration and monitor adoption post-rollout, leverage native tools across the ecosystem:

Trailhead & Success Community

Access self-paced learning paths and collaborate with external platform specialists.

Change Management Tools

Utilize Salesforce Adoption Manager to track user onboarding and workflow engagement.

CRM Analytics

Monitor real-time platform performance, operational adoption metrics, and usage trends across department teams.
